Machines commonly hired in Victor Harbor

Earthmoving hire classes for Victor Harbor projects
ClassSize / specTypical jobs
Mini excavator1–2 t · ~1 m wide trackLandscaping, footings, pool and plumbing trenches, narrow side access
Midi excavator3.5–8 tHouse sites, driveways, service trenches, small retaining walls
Medium excavator12–25 tCivil trenching, bulk dig, dam work, loading trucks
Large excavator30 t +Mass excavation, quarry, mining and heavy rock breaking
Skid steer / posi-track0.7–1.2 m³ bucketSite clean-up, spreading, trenching and augering with attachments
DozerD4–D10 classBulk push, clearing, dam walls, ripping, rough grading
Wheel loader / backhoe1–5 m³ bucketStockpile handling, truck loading, mixed small civil jobs
Grader12–16H classRoad formation, pads, final trim and drainage shaping

Brief the supplier properly

Size to the material and cycle

State the material, estimated volume in cubic metres and where spoil goes. Loading trucks, side-casting and double-handling each point to a different machine size and bucket.

Measure the access, not just the gate

Check gate width, side passage, overhead lines, tail swing clearance and whether a zero-swing machine is needed next to a boundary or live traffic.

Pick attachments up front

Ask for a tilt batter bucket, trenching bucket, auger drive, rock breaker or grab as part of the quote. Adding one on day two usually means another float movement.

Match undercarriage to ground

Rubber tracks protect paving and driveways; steel tracks and wider pads suit soft or abrasive ground. Wet clay can stop a wheeled machine completely.

Licences and rules in SA

  • No High Risk Work Licence is required to operate an excavator, loader, dozer or skid steer, but principal contractors routinely require evidence of competency (RII civil construction units or a verification of competency).
  • A general construction induction (White Card, CPCWHS1001) is required for construction work in every state and territory.
  • Lodge a Before You Dig Australia (BYDA) enquiry and locate services before excavation. Trenches deeper than 1.5 m trigger additional WHS duties including a safe work method statement.
  • WHS regulator for Victor Harbor: SafeWork SA. Oversize transport: Oversize and overmass permits are issued through the NHVR, with Department for Infrastructure and Transport consent.

What drives the cost in Victor Harbor

  • Float transport in and out (often the biggest line item on short hires)
  • Wet hire minimum hours (commonly 4–8 hours per day) and travel time
  • Attachments, GPS/machine control and hydraulic hitch charges
  • Fuel, cleaning and damage waiver
  • Standby rates when rain or other trades stop work
  • Distance from the supplier’s depot to your Victor Harbor site
